Leadership Review Briefing — Annual Billing Transition

Finance team: Vellmore Systems proposes migrating Cartwheel subscribers from monthly to annual billing beginning next quarter. Modeling by Priya Handel's group shows improved cash predictability and a modest churn reduction, offset by short-term revenue recognition shifts. Deferred revenue schedules will need restatement. The confidential planning note follows below.

board note of kahag-kagep: Gross margin on Quenix came in at 10 percent against a plan of 10 percent. Only 7 of the 100 pilot accounts renewed Quenix, so a churn review is set for January 1.

## Runbook: Garage Occupancy Feed (Stallwick)

The occupancy feed polls sensor gateways every 15 seconds and publishes counts to the Northvale message bus. If counts freeze, restart the `stallwick-poller` unit and verify gateway heartbeats. Negative counts mean a sensor reset; the poller self-corrects within two cycles. The poller authenticates to the Northvale bus through the internal credentials service, and the current key for that connection is below.

app token of hawif-kafof = kto15_B3AN0KfpZRy4TLc

### Step 4: Enable Offline Mode

Fieldmark's offline mode caches survey responses in a local queue and replays them on reconnect. Reviewers should confirm that `syncWorker.ts` now guards every flush with the connectivity check added in this step, and that conflict resolution prefers server timestamps. Migrated installs must re-run `fieldmark migrate --offline` once. The replay worker writes reconciliation records to the central store, so it requires the connection string below.

database URL for bahop-yagep: mssql://sildor_svc:35ha7jz@db-fb6d.nelvrodyn.example:5432/casath

Subject: Ownership change — N+1 fix in the Quillbranch GraphQL layer. Reviewers, please note: the batching loader that collapses per-node author lookups into a single query has moved out of my queue. The dataloader cache scoping and the regression benchmarks in the orders resolver are part of the same handoff. Direct all review comments, follow-up questions, and approval requests on this patch to the person now responsible, named below.

signatory, yahog-badug: Quenix Ulaael